CVE-2019-10166
Last modified
CVE-2019-10166 is a high-severity vulnerability rated 7.8/10 on the CVSS scale. It was discovered that libvirtd, versions 4.x.x before 4.10.1 and 5.x.x before 5.4.1, would permit readonly clients to use the virDomainManagedSaveDefineXML() API, which would permit them to modify managed save state files. If a managed save had already been created by a privileged user, a local attacker could modify this file such that libvirtd would execute an arbitrary program when the domain was resumed.. EPSS estimates a 0.47% chance of exploitation in the next 30 days.
Description
It was discovered that libvirtd, versions 4.x.x before 4.10.1 and 5.x.x before 5.4.1, would permit readonly clients to use the virDomainManagedSaveDefineXML() API, which would permit them to modify managed save state files. If a managed save had already been created by a privileged user, a local attacker could modify this file such that libvirtd would execute an arbitrary program when the domain was resumed.
Metrics
C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
Weakness Enumeration
Affected Software
| Vendor | Product | Versions |
|---|---|---|
| Redhat | Libvirt | >= 4.0.0, < 4.10.1 |
| Redhat | Libvirt | >= 5.0.0, < 5.4.1 |
| Redhat | Enterprise Linux | 7.0 |
| Redhat | Enterprise Linux | 8.0 |
| Redhat | Enterprise Linux Desktop | 6.0 |
| Redhat | Enterprise Linux Desktop | 7.0 |
| Redhat | Enterprise Linux Server | 6.0 |
| Redhat | Enterprise Linux Server | 7.0 |
| Redhat | Enterprise Linux Server Aus | 7.6 |
| Redhat | Enterprise Linux Server Eus | 7.6 |
| Redhat | Enterprise Linux Server Tus | 7.6 |
| Redhat | Enterprise Linux Workstation | 6.0 |
| Redhat | Enterprise Linux Workstation | 7.0 |
| Redhat | Virtualization | 4.3 |
References
- https://access.redhat.com/libvirt-privesc-vulnerabilitiesVendor Advisory
- https://bugzilla.redhat.com/show_bug.cgi?id=CVE-2019-10166Issue Tracking, Vendor Advisory
- https://security.gentoo.org/glsa/202003-18Third Party Advisory
- https://access.redhat.com/libvirt-privesc-vulnerabilitiesVendor Advisory
- https://bugzilla.redhat.com/show_bug.cgi?id=CVE-2019-10166Issue Tracking, Vendor Advisory
- https://security.gentoo.org/glsa/202003-18Third Party Advisory
Timeline
- Published
- Last Modified
- Status
- Modified
Frequently Asked Questions
What is CVE-2019-10166?
How severe is CVE-2019-10166?
How do I fix CVE-2019-10166?
Are you affected by CVE-2019-10166?
Run a free Strix scan to check your systems for this vulnerability.
Scan your code nowSource: NVD / NIST
